Transaction 870ce0e61aaff8486c6c07c4979b651d125990aedfcb0d285652d04dcc8a4954

2 Input
2 Outputs
  • 870ce0e61aaff8486c6c07c4979b651d125990aedfcb0d285652d04dcc8a4954:0
  • value  2902391
    address  1HS3hb6CC7HXPMNQSeLbzMKtubZhGdars3
  • 870ce0e61aaff8486c6c07c4979b651d125990aedfcb0d285652d04dcc8a4954:1
  • value  51445293
    address  352zT3Ts9piSDhZpBsDoZMvdtDmJioQNBo